Analysing Soil Structure and Health

Soil composition directly influences a pitch’s playing performance and long-term sustainability. Cricket groundskeepers must evaluate soil composition, comprising sand, silt, and clay particles in particular ratios. The ideal cricket pitch typically requires well-draining loamy soil with sufficient organic material. Consistent soil testing identifies nutrient imbalances, pH variations, and compaction issues demanding intervention. This scientific understanding allows groundskeepers to execute specific soil remediation plans, preserving ideal circumstances for grass growth and consistent pitch performance across the playing period.

Soil health includes biological, chemical, and physical properties working synergistically to support healthy grass establishment. Groundskeepers monitor microbial populations, earthworm numbers, and organic decomposition rates, understanding these indicators indicate overall soil health. Introducing sustainable approaches such as soil aeration, top-dressing with quality compost, and strategic irrigation enhances soil composition and water retention. By emphasising soil health through scientifically-informed practices, groundskeepers create robust playing surfaces capable of withstanding intensive use whilst preserving the specific playing qualities required by professional cricket.

  • Soil pH levels require regular monitoring from 6.0 to 7.0
  • Organic matter content must represent roughly 5-8 percent
  • Drainage rates must exceed twenty-five millimetres per hour
  • Nutrient profiles require balanced nitrogen, phosphorus, and potassium
  • Compaction assessment avoids root development and waterlogging issues

Qualifications and Ongoing Development

Formal credentials in groundsmanship deliver foundational knowledge essential for pitch management excellence. The Level 3 National Diploma in Sports Turf Management and comparable qualifications equip practitioners with thorough knowledge of soil composition, grass species selection, and upkeep procedures. These courses integrate theoretical learning with hands-on practice, guaranteeing graduates demonstrate hands-on expertise. Validation by recognised bodies validates professional competency and shows commitment to sector requirements, significantly enhancing professional advancement opportunities and professional credibility within the sport.

Continuous professional development remains paramount in groundsmanship, as techniques and technologies evolve constantly. Groundskeepers need to undertake ongoing training to master emerging equipment, understand climate adaptation strategies, and adopt eco-friendly methods. Professional memberships with organisations like the Institute of Groundsmanship offer entry to specialist courses, technical bulletins, and professional discussion groups. Regular attendance at sector conferences, participation in peer learning groups, and attention to emerging research ensure groundskeepers retain advanced knowledge. This commitment to continuous development ensures pitches consistently meet global benchmarks and compliance obligations.
